    QHSE Officer

    Job Description

    • Assist in conducting Safety Awareness Programs.
    • Conduct daily safety inspections and assist HSE Coordinator in safety audits.
    • Assist in conducting safety drill, incident investigation and root cause analysis.
    • Assist in implementing corrective and preventive actions for safety non-conformities.
    • Ensure that non-conformance reports are regularly collected and reported.
    • Monitor the quality control activities in line with the established quality control procedure.
    • Assist in vendor survey and evaluation.
    • Refer and resolve any quality issues that may arise in consultation with the QA/QC
    • Coordinator.
    • Assist QA/QC Coordinator in the preparation of weekly and monthly quality reports.

    Job Qualifications

    • A university degree/HND in science discipline is desirable.
    • Minimum 1 year related experience is an added advantage
    • Knowledge of ISO 9001:2008 and OSHAS 18001 / ISO 14001 standards is an added
    • advantage.
    • Experience in risk assessments, HSE Audits/Meetings/Inspections, HSE Training, HSE
    • Performance Reporting, First-Aid, and Accident Investigation.
    • Knowledge of OSHA requirements and of the use of Personal Protective Equipment
    • (PPE) for various hazards.
    • Excellent organizational skills and able to interact with all levels of personnel within the
    • organization and third parties.
    • Able to liaise effectively with representatives of relevant authorities, consultants, and subcontractors on quality and safety matters.
    • Fluency in written and verbal English is essential.
    • Interpersonal Skills—the individual maintains confidentiality, remains open to others' ideas and exhibits willingness to try new things.
    • Data Analysis skills using Excel, PowerPoint, and Access.
